Coen Brothers’ Latest Is a Hit-or-Miss Wild West Anthology
Netflix’s “The Ballad of Buster Scruggs” is another Oscar hopeful for the streaming service.
Lily Dolin, Staff Writer
• November 16, 2018
Rory Lustberg, Deputy News Editor • December 10, 2024
Mariapaula Gonzalez, Deputy News Editor • December 10, 2024
Sydney Chan, Staff Writer • December 10, 2024
Kaitlyn Sze Tu, Contributing Writer • December 10, 2024